Betalink is essentially epoxy, it'll take the paint with it if you want to remove the lip later down the road.

3M VHB is all you need, make sure you prep the surface properly.

This exactly plus 3M adhesive promoter with a heat gun. You'll have hell of a time if you ever want to remove it. Besides a bad install causing fly aways is, bad design. The spoiler needs to contour to the surface within a couple millimeters, otherwise, you're not giving the tape a chance to do it's job.
